27 Miss. Code. R. 110-3.4.1 - [Effective 7/1/2025] Agency Advertising Efforts/Concurrent Advertisements

Agencies may coordinate their advertising efforts with the State Personnel Director. Commercial advertising shall be at the expense of the requesting agency. Items required by MSPB to be included in the concurrent advertising are listed below:

A. the official MSPB job title;
B. the education and experience requirements (Minimum Qualifications) as determined by the agency within the parameters of the typical qualifications on the role summary;
C. any special qualifications requested by the agency and approved by the Office of Classification, Compensation, and Recruitment (when applicable);
D. the statement "An Equal Opportunity Employer";
E. the agency address or email address where applications or resumes are to be sent if the position is not being posted on the MSPB website.

For concurrent recruitments, agencies may add other job information or agency specific information as deemed necessary. Agencies must coordinate concurrent recruitment efforts with MSPB by forwarding a copy of the advertisement/link to the advertisement to the Career Counseling Center via email. This will ensure that MSPB staff is aware of the agency's intentions and will be able to provide information to applicants regarding the advertisement. If the position being advertised is not exempt from the MSPB selection process, the agency will also be required to comply with section 3.1.2, Regular Recruitment, and should coordinate the posting dates with MSPB to ensure that the position is placed on open recruitment on the MSPB website at the same time it is to be advertised by the agency.
